Listed by Ray White Mount BarkerRay White proudly presents this immaculately presented 2009 built home offering comfort and simplicity for the first home buyer, downsizer or investor alike. Boasting an open plan living arrangement which seamlessly flows and creates an ideal space for both everyday living and entertaining guests. The well appointed kitchen features a dishwasher, ample storage and benchtop space. Retreat to the spacious master bedroom, complete with an ensuite and BIR . With the convenience of a single car garage (kitchen access) and set on a 400m² allotment, this property offers both functionality and style, promising a lifestyle of comfort and convenience.
What you'll love about this home:
• Spacious 3 bed, 1 bathroom on approx 400m2 block.
• 100m2 living space.
• Functional 3 way bathroom connected to the master bedroom.
• Master bedroom with BIR & bathroom access.
• S/S A/C.
• Functional kitchen with dishwasher.
• Modern colour schemes and quality tiled floors throughout the home.
• Paved entertaining are with shade sail.
• BIRs in all 3 bedrooms.
• Automatic single garage with direct access to the kitchen.
• Manicured and secure backyard.
• Small garden shed
An excellent opportunity to break into the fast-paced/popular Nairne market and join what is a friendly/welcoming community. Located within a gorgeous, established pocket of Nairne, you're within walking distance to all amenities, including parklands and sporting facilities. The new Chapman at Nairne shopping precinct offers Klose's Foodland, Cellarbrations, and more. Public transport and schools are all within arm's reach, and with easy access to the SE Freeway, this property exemplifies the ease of living in The Hills. In addition, Nairne is only a short 7-minute drive to Littlehampton, an 8-minute drive to Mount Barker, and 40 minutes to the Adelaide CBD.
